Besnard will, no doubt, be here in a few minutes, and he will send for the Juge d'Instruction.

There is nothing that we can do." He went back to Ricardo's sitting-room and flung himself into a chair.
He had been calm enough downstairs in the presence of the doctor and the body of the victim.

Now, with only Ricardo for a witness, he gave way to distress.
"It is terrible," he said.

"The poor woman! It was I who brought her to Aix.

It was through my carelessness.
